About 20 years ago a good friend of mine from back home did a 6 month stint with a company on the Canadian side of Niagara. As is typical in that region day trips to to the other side are common from both sides, but on one her attempted day trips to the US it became apparent there had been an administrative fuck up on her previous border crossing where US CBP records showed her as never having left the US. They detained her and kept her in custody for the best part of a day before it was resolved. She fucked off the day trips the rest of the time she was staying there, but came back with her kids on a Disney trip about 10 years later, and they pinged her again for it. Again, another day wasted in detention before they finally admitted their mistake and let her on her way. About 2-3 years ago the next time she came here it happened again.
Up until now they have treated it as a frustrating cost of taking the kids to Disney and even plan their itinerary around the dad just getting on with things with the kids and her making her own way to the resort once she is released from detention. But now, they just wont risk it. They had tentative plan to come over this summer, but have decided the risk of being sent to El Salvador is non-zero and so the trip just isnt worth it.
